ROSS CAMERON SPREADEAGLES EUROPRO TOUR FIELD WITH 63



By COLIN FARQUHARSON
McDonald Ellon Golf Club tour pro Ross Cameron shot the round of his life - a nine-under-par 63 - to spreadeagle the field and lead by thee shots at the end of this week's PGA EuroPro Tour event at Ballymena, Northern Ireland - the Galgorm Castle Northern Ireland Open.
It's a three-round event with a £10,000 first prize and Cameron, pictured by Cal Carson Golf Agency, put himself in the pole position with a flawless round of one eagle (at the ninth) and seven birdies (the second, long third, fourth, 10th, 16th, 17th and 18th in halves of 31 (five under) and 32 (four under).
He leads by three shots from James Busby (The Shropshire), Chris Hanson from Huddersfield and Graeme Clark of Doncaster.
Second best Scot in joint 14th place is Shaun McAllister (Craigielaw) on 69 with Duncan Stewart (Grantown on Spey) tied 27th on 71, a shot ahead of Zack Saltman (Archerfield Links), Kevin McAlpine (Alyth), John Gallagher (Swanston) and Lee Harper (Archerfield Links), joint 41st on 72.
